.wbls-front-content { 
          width: 100%;
          height: 100%;
          box-sizing: border-box;
          background-color: #ffffff;
          border-width: 0px;
          border-style: solid;
          border-color: #c1c1c1;
          border-radius: 0px;
          left: 0%;
          top: 0%;
        }
.wbls-form-container .wbls-form { 
          width: 1080px;
          box-sizing: border-box;
          background-color: #ffffff;
          margin: auto;
          padding: 20px;
          border-width: 0px;
          border-style: solid;
          border-color: #c1c1c1;
          border-radius: 10px;
        }
.wbls-front-layout { 
          background-color: #000000;
          opacity: 0.5;
        }
.wbls-form-container .wbls-form label { 
          font-size: 16px;
          font-weight: bold;
          color: #000000;
          margin: 0 0 10px 0;
          padding: 0;
          border-width: 0px;
          border-style: solid;
          border-color: #c1c1c1;
          border-radius: 0px;
          box-shadow: none;
        }
.wbls-form-container .wbls-form input[type=text], 
         .wbls-form-container .wbls-form input[type=number],.wbls-form-container .wbls-form input[type=email], 
         .wbls-form-container .wbls-form input[type=password], .wbls-form-container .wbls-form input[type=search]{ 
          width: 100%;
          height: 43px;
          font-size: 16px;
          font-weight: normal;
          background-color: #f9f9f9;
          color: #000000;
          margin: 0px;
          padding: 2px 10px;
          border-width: 1px;
          border-style: solid;
          border-color: #c1c1c1;
          border-radius: 5px;
          box-shadow: none;
        }
.wbls-form-container .wbls-form textarea { 
          width: 100%;
          height: 100px;
          font-size: 16px;
          font-weight: normal;
          background-color: #f9f9f9;
          color: #000000;
          margin: 0px;
          padding: 2px 10px;
          border-width: 1px;
          border-style: solid;
          border-color: #c1c1c1;
          border-radius: 5px;
          box-shadow: none;
        }
.wbls-form-container .wbls-form select { 
          width: 100%;
          height: 43px;
          font-size: 12px;
          font-weight: normal;
          background-color: #ffffff;
          color: #000000;
          margin: 0px;
          padding: 2px 10px;
          border-width: 1px;
          border-style: solid;
          border-color: #c1c1c1;
          border-radius: 2px;
          box-shadow: none;
        }
.wbls-form-container .wbls-form input[type=checkbox],
         .wbls-form-container .wbls-form input[type=radio] { 
          width: 17px;
          height: 17px;
          background-color: #ffffff;
          margin: 0 12px 0 0;
          padding: 2px;
          accent-color: #000000;
        }
.wbls-form-container .wbls-form .wbls-field-row-radio { 
          margin-top: 10px;
        }
.wbls-form-container .wbls-form .wbls-field-row-checkbox label.wbls-field-miniLabel.wbls-checkbox-label,
         .wbls-form-container .wbls-form .wbls-field-row-radio label.wbls-field-miniLabel.wbls-radio-label { 
          font-size: 14px;
          color: #000000;
          font-weight: normal;
          opacity: 1;
          margin: 0;
        }
.wbls-form-container .wbls-form .wblsform-row-pageTitle { 
          margin: 0 0 10px 0;
          padding: 0;
          border-width: 0px;
          border-style: solid;
          border-color: #c1c1c1;
          border-radius: 0px;
          box-shadow: none;
          text-align: center;
          box-sizing: border-box;
        }
.wbls-form-container .wbls-form .wbls-form-page-title { 
          font-size: 16px;
          font-weight: bold;
          color: #000000;
          text-align: center;
        }
.wbls-form-container .wbls-form button.wbls-next-button,
         .wbls-form-container .wbls-form button.wbls-previous-button { 
            width: 150px;
            height: 43px;
            font-size: 16px;
            font-weight: normal;
            color: #ffffff;
            background-color: #303030;
            margin: 12px 2px;
            padding: 0;
            border-width: 1px;
            border-style: solid;
            border-color: #000000;
            border-radius: 4px;
            box-shadow: none;
            text-align: center;
        }
.wbls-form-container .wbls-form button.wbls-next-button:hover,
         .wbls-form-container .wbls-form button.wbls-previous-button:hover {
            font-weight: normal;
            color: #ffffff;
            background-color: #000000;
        }
.wbls-form-container .wbls-form button.wbls-submit-form,
         .wbls-form-container .wbls-form button.wbls-form-submit { 
            width: 150px;
            height: 43px;
            font-size: 16px;
            font-weight: normal;
            color: #ffffff;
            background-color: #303030;
            margin: 12px 2px;
            padding: 0;
            border-width: 1px;
            border-style: solid;
            border-color: #000000;
            border-radius: 4px;
            box-shadow: none;
            text-align: center;
        }
.wbls-form-container .wbls-form button.wbls-submit-form:hover {
            font-weight: normal;
            color: #ffffff;
            background-color: #000000;
        }
.wbls-front-buttons-container .wbls-new-case-button { 
            width: 200px;
            height: 40px;
            line-height: 38px;
            font-size: 14px;
            font-weight: normal;
            color: #ffffff;
            background-color: #d9514e;
            margin: 2px;
            padding: 1px;
            border-width: 1px;
            border-style: solid;
            border-color: #c14545;
            border-radius: 2px;
            box-shadow: none;
            text-align: center;
        }
.wbls-front-buttons-container .wbls-new-case-button:hover { 
            font-weight: normal;
            color: #ffffff;
            background-color: #c14545;
        }
.wbls-front-buttons-container .wbls-followup-button { 
            width: 200px;
            height: 40px;
            line-height: 38px;
            font-size: 14px;
            font-weight: normal;
            color: #ffffff;
            background-color: #643e46;
            margin: 2px;
            padding: 1px;
            border-width: 1px;
            border-style: solid;
            border-color: #593740;
            border-radius: 2px;
            box-shadow: none;
            text-align: center;
        }
.wbls-front-buttons-container .wbls-followup-button:hover { 
            font-weight: normal;
            color: #ffffff;
            background-color: #643e46;
        }
.wbls-chat-container .wbls_user_row .wbls_message { 
          font-size: 14px;
          font-weight: normal;
          background-color: #643e46;
          color: #ffffff;
          margin: 2px;
          padding: 4px 12px;
          border-width: 1px;
          border-style: solid;
          border-color: #643e46;
          border-radius: 4px;
          box-shadow: none;
        }
.wbls-chat-container .wbls_admin_row .wbls_message { 
          font-size: 14px;
          font-weight: normal;
          background-color: #d9514e;
          color: #ffffff;
          margin: 2px;
          padding: 4px 12px;
          border-width: 1px;
          border-style: solid;
          border-color: #d9514e;
          border-radius: 4px;
          box-shadow: none;
        }
.wbls-chat-container #wbls-new-reply { 
          width: 100%;
          height: 50px;
          font-size: 14px;
          font-weight: normal;
          background-color: #ffffff;
          color: #000000;
          margin: 2px;
          padding: 2px;
          border-width: 1px;
          border-style: solid;
          border-color: #dfdfdf;
          border-radius: 5px;
          box-shadow: none;
        }
.wbls-new-chat-section #wbls-reply-button { 
            width: 200px;
            height: 38px;
            line-height: 36px;
            font-size: 16px;
            font-weight: normal;
            color: #ffffff;
            background-color: #303030;
            margin: 2px;
            padding: 0;
            border-width: 1px;
            border-style: solid;
            border-color: #000000;
            border-radius: 4px;
            box-shadow: none;
            text-align: center;
        }
.wbls-front-buttons-container #wbls-reply-button:hover { 
            font-weight: normal;
            color: #ffffff;
            background-color: #643e46;
        }
.wbls-login-container .wbls-token-input, .wbls-token-container span.wbls-token-value { 
          width: 100%;
          height: 30px;
          font-size: 14px;
          font-weight: normal;
          background-color: #ffffff;
          color: #000000;
          margin: 2px;
          padding: 2px;
          border-width: 1px;
          border-style: solid;
          border-color: #593740;
          border-radius: 2px;
          box-shadow: none;
        }
.wbls-login-container .wbls-login-button, .wbls-token-container .wbls-copy-button { 
            width: 200px;
            height: 38px;
            line-height: 36px;
            font-size: 14px;
            font-weight: normal;
            color: #ffffff;
            background-color: #643e46;
            margin: 15px auto;
            padding: 1px;
            border-width: 1px;
            border-style: solid;
            border-color: #593740;
            border-radius: 2px;
            box-shadow: none;
            text-align: center;
        }
.wbls-login-container .wbls-login-button:hover, .wbls-token-container .wbls-copy-button:hover { 
            font-weight: normal;
            color: #ffffff;
            background-color: #593740;
        }
